KSPROPERTY_TOPOLOGY_CATEGORIES
KSPROPERTY_TOPOLOGY_CATEGORIES 属性查询驱动程序支持的功能类别数组。
使用情况摘要表
Get | Set | 目标 | 属性描述符类型 | 属性值类型 |
---|---|---|---|---|
是 |
否 |
筛选器 |
KSMULTIPLE_ITEM,后跟一系列 GUID |
注解
此属性返回 KSMULTIPLE_ITEM 结构,后跟表示 KS 筛选器支持的可能功能类别的 GUID 序列。 Microsoft 提供 ks.h 和 ksmedia.h 中的标准类别。 下面是非特定于技术的功能类别的列表:
功能类别 | 说明 |
---|---|
KSCATEGORY_BRIDGE |
桥接到内核流式处理子系统外部。 |
KSCATEGORY_CAPTURE |
捕获。 |
KSCATEGORY_ COMMUNICATIONSTRANSFORM | 通信转换设备。 |
KSCATEGORY_DATACOMPRESSOR |
压缩数据流。 |
KSCATEGORY_DATADECOMPRESSOR |
解压缩数据流。 |
KSCATEGORY_DATATRANSFORM |
转换数据流。 |
KSCATEGORY_FILESYSTEM |
将数据流移入或移出文件系统。 |
KSCATEGORY_INTERFACETRANSFORM |
转换正在使用的接口类型。 |
KSCATEGORY_MEDIUMTRANSFORM |
转换正在使用的介质类型。 |
KSCATEGORY_MIXER |
混合多个数据流。 |
KSCATEGORY_RENDER |
渲染。 |
KSCATEGORY_SPLITTER |
拆分数据流。 |
拓扑类别对应于设备接口类。
要求
标头 |
Ks.h (包括 Ks.h) |